(SWIM) closed at $5.28, down 2.76% from the prior session, as selling pressure pushed the stock closer to its established support level of $5.02. The decline occurred on what appeared to be higher-than-normal trading volume, suggesting increased investor caution. Resistance remains at $5.54, and the stock’s near-term price action hinges on whether buyers defend the $5.02 floor.

Alignment between multiple signals increases confidence in decisions. From a technical perspective, SWIM is testing the lower end of its recent trading range. The $5.02 support level has held on multiple occasions over the past few weeks, making it a critical pivot for the current trend. If this level gives way, the stock may see further downside toward the next psychological round number near $4.80. Resistance at $5.54 has capped upside attempts since late March, and a breakout above that level would signal a potential reversal of the short-term downtrend. Looking at momentum indicators, the relative strength index (RSI) has moved into the mid-30s range, approaching oversold territory but not yet confirming an extreme. The stock is also trading below its 20-day moving average, which currently sits around $5.40, and appears to be challenging the 50-day moving average near $5.15. A sustained close below the 50-day line could accelerate selling pressure. Price action over the past several sessions has formed a series of lower highs, a pattern that often precedes a more significant move. Any failure to bounce from the current support zone may confirm a bearish flag formation. Short-term and long-term trends often differ. Looking ahead, the next few trading sessions could be decisive for Latham Group. If the stock maintains its footing above $5.02, a bounce toward resistance at $5.54 is a potential scenario, especially if broader market conditions stabilize. Conversely, a break below $5.02 may open the door to a test of the $4.80 area, which represents a prior consolidation zone and could provide the next layer of support. Several factors could influence the stock’s direction in the coming weeks. First, any positive news regarding housing starts or consumer confidence could lift sentiment for pool-related names. Second, the company’s upcoming earnings report, expected in the next quarter, may provide fundamental catalysts. Third, interest rate policy remains a wild card; a more dovish Federal Reserve could ease borrowing costs for home improvement projects, potentially benefiting Latham. Traders should monitor volume patterns around the support level—a high-volume breakdown would increase the likelihood of further declines, while a low-volume shakeout could set the stage for a reversal.
